Feliz Dalat Homestay

9.7/10
Amazing
Posted on Jul 14, 2025
Guest User
Fantastic place! Highly recommended! The hotel feels brand new, with a stylish and well-designed interior. It’s located on a narrow street full of local cafes, restaurants, and bars - and just a short walk from the night market. We really appreciated the check-in process. We were offered a hot artichoke tea upon arrival, and the staff explained everything clearly - where to get filtered water, how to change towels yourself, where to find bathroom essentials, and how to open the front gate after hours. They also shared a super helpful Google Maps list of recommended restaurants and attractions. You can rent a motorbike right at the hotel, which was super convenient! Plus, they offer free shoe dryers and bananas at the reception - small but lovely touches. There’s an elevator, and thankfully it doesn’t beep loudly at every floor (like in many places!). We were also kindly upgraded from an economy room to a standard one - which included a small kitchen area with a sink, electric stove, cooking pot, dishes, and utensils. The room also had a writing desk, chairs, and a wide-screen TV. Inside, everything was spotless and smelled fresh the entire time. The bed was comfortable, the water pressure in the shower was strong, and the bathroom mirror had built-in lighting. There was also a dehumidifier in the room, which kept the air fresh and completely free of mold or musty smells. Sound insulation was excellent - despite the busy street, we couldn’t hear any noise from outside. The only minor downside (which applies to most hotels) is that you can sometimes hear loud guests in the hallway through the front door. Luckily, they didn’t stay noisy for long. Overall, a wonderful stay - great location, clean rooms, thoughtful service, and excellent value!

Nesta Valley Dalat Hotel - Formerly Golf Valley Hotel

9.2/10
Great
Posted on Mar 12, 2026
Guest User
Check in was relatively fuss free although we arrived very late. The welcome drink seems to be self-service, we drank some the next day. You can ask for extra room cards. The buffet was quite good, everyday they make an effort to change up the menu although there are some staples for popular dishes. There is an egg station and a pho station. I appreciate the soya milk at the cereal station and the detox water and atiso tea at the drinks station. Yoghurt with fruits are a daily pick for myself. The salads change daily and are very fresh, I liked it. The hotel is very new, the beds very comfortable and it was interesting that they provided a bolster. The room is big and comfortable, I liked that the floor is not carpeted. They provided rubber slippers. There is free coffee and artichoke tea packets. The hot water at the shower is instantaneous and the water pressure is good. I liked that there is a rain shower. The dustbin in the toilet doesn't open up very well, but not much of an issue. Cleanliness can be improved in terms of picking up hairs, thee was a clump stuck behind the toilet door from before our stay. The cleaner also missed hairs on the chair and stains on the floor but I suspect those maybe cannot be removed. I didn't mind that much. The only negative point of the room was rhe sound of traffic, but I brought ear plugs. The staff was helpful and spoke good English, except for cleaning staff. I loved the driver servixe when we booked the one day service. It was for 1.4 mil for 8 hrs. I also used the gym, it is small but has weights, treadmill, a few multi purpose machines and cycling machines. Blinds can be drawn, the sun is quite strong in the morning. In terms of location, it is about 1 km from the lake. Normally I would say the location ia good, except that the traffic is quite scary when the pavements are not built well and there are motorbikes and buses parked on the pavements which makes it very challenging to walk to places. This is the same for a lot of places we visited. Even for a short distance we called a Grab. There was a decent pho place opposite and to the right of thr hotel and two vegetarian restaurants which we dined at. There was also a massage place nearby. We didn't use the hotel spa or dine at the restaurant although they gave us vouchers. It was more expensive in comparison.
